I've been getting a bunch of reports of Mail2Web showing some of the mail, then displaying "runtime error", usually on a large email. I looked in the POP log and I'm getting "Socket Closed" exceptions on these calls from Mail2Web. My understanding of a Socket Closed exception is that it was closed on my end, not the remote end. This leads me to most likely a timeout situation. Is there a timer that closes POP sockets if too much time is taken? Is it configurable?
